<h3>Overview</h3>
<p><strong>5-methoxy-2-methyl-4-nitrobenzonitrile</strong> is a specialized nitro-aromatic intermediate used in organic synthesis. Its molecular formula is C9H8N2O3 and CAS number is 106970-44-1. Production typically involves the selective nitration of 2-methyl-5-methoxybenzonitrile under controlled acidic conditions to ensure high purity.</p>
